英文摘要
Nuclear polyhedrosis viruses (NPV) are candidate biological control agents
for agricultural and medical insect pests. They have also been engineered
as highly efficient expression vectors for procaryotic and eucaryotic genes
in infected insect cell cultures. Spontaneous FP mutants of NPV are
amplified upon serial passage and represent a major obstacle to mass
cultivation of these viruses in cell cultures for either production as
insecticides or use as expression vectors. Many FP mutants appear to be
generated upon insertion of repetitive host sequences at a 500 bp region of
the 4.95 kb Hind III fragment of Autographa californica MNPV and in some
cases these insertions are transposable elements. This appears to be an
ideal system for the study of eucaryotic transposition. It has the
advantages of an easily identified plaque morphology phenotype associated
with the insertion event, capability for rapid isolation and evaluation of
many mutants at once, and the possibility for the development of an in
vitro system using cloned transposons and target viral DNA. This project
will more fully characterize the most interesting inserted host sequences,
the transposon TFP3 and the repetitive sequence herein designated IFP2,
through dideoxy sequencing. Regions in these insertions which are
important for their mobility will be identified by insertion or deletion
mutagensis. The relative frequency of these insertions in FP mutant or
wild type virus isolated after several cell culture passages will be
determined, and alternate insertion sites in the viral genome will be
mapped. Computer analysis of the viral sequences surrounding the insertion
sites will determine if there are any probable secondary structures which
might facilitate recombination in this region. A TFP3 transposon carrying
a selectable marker gene will be constructed and transferred to the viral
genome, and this viral vector will be used to infect cell cultures of a
less susceptible species to analyze if NPV may act as vehicles for the
transfer of transposable elements between species. These experiments will
yield a more complete understanding of the evolutionary significance of
transposon mediated mutagenesis of NPV, and will lay important groundwork
for the development of this system as an experimental model of eucaryotic
transposition.
